In simple terms, residual plots display the difference between observed and predicted values. This difference is represented by the vertical axis, while the horizontal axis shows the predicted values. Interpret residual plots by examining the pattern of residuals. Look for signs of non-linearity, heteroscedasticity, or outliers, which may indicate model issues or biases.
